Dental charges for expats to increase

Wednesday, October 18, 2017

Charges on public dental services offered to expatriates will be raised like other medical services, MP Safa’a Al-Hashem posted on her Twitter account.

The lone women MP, who always target expatriates in the country, said that the dental services offered to expatriates are not exempted from the decision to increase fees for health services.

According to report, in this regard, Minister of Health Dr Jamal Al-Harbi had earlier met dentists to determine the new fees.

Earlier, the assistant undersecretary for dental medicine affairs instructed not to include expats who visit dental clinics in the fee increase.
